WebIf you're using a downloaded or custom-made ISO file, select "ISO Image file," hit the folder icon to the right of the drop-down box, and then hit the "Add" button and … Web26 okt. 2010 · You can mount bin/cue type CD images with the IMGMOUNT command, and it will 'sort of' work if you specify the .bin file as the file to mount. However, it will not mount the audio tracks of the CD correctly if you do this. Specifying the associated .cue file will load all tracks correctly. Note: you can mount CUE with an ISO for Mixed Mode CDs

Web23 jun. 2024 · Insert a USB drive and select a device. Select Disk or ISO image. Locate and select ISO image to burn. Under Image option, choose Standard Windows installation. Leave other options alone and choose Start. Wait for the status to say "Ready," then close Rufus and remove the USB drive.

Web23 feb. 2024 · To Mount ISO and IMG Files in Windows 10, open File Explorer and go to the folder which stores your ISO file. Double click the file or right click it and select "Mount" from the context menu. It is the default context menu command. The disk image will be mounted in a virtual drive in the This PC folder. See the screenshot. Web16 jun. 2024 · Open File Explorer using the shortcut Win + E. Navigate to the folder which has the ISO or IMG file stored in it. Right-click on this file and select Mount from the context menu. The contents of the IMG file should open in the File Explorer window.
